Overview of 02 9070 9676
The number 02 9070 9676 / 0290709676 has gained notoriety among Australian users as a scam call, specifically aimed at perpetuating insurance fraud schemes. Various reports have highlighted the deceptive tactics employed by the callers, making it essential for anyone who receives a call from this number to understand the nature of the scam and how to respond.
User Reports Analysis
Through several user reports dating back to May 2022, it has become evident that the calls are not only bothersome but also rooted in fraudulent intentions. Most notably:
- Many users reported receiving calls from this number stating they were victims of insurance fraud.
- Most interactions were met with hostility or unprofessional behaviour from the callers, leading victims to label them as 'scammers'.
- The calls often originate from overseas, adding to the suspicion surrounding their legitimacy.
- Repeated attempts to contact users despite being blocked suggest a strategy employed by scammers to persistently harass potential victims.

How to Handle Calls from 02 9070 9676
If you receive a call from 02 9070 9676 / 0290709676, here are some steps to consider:
- Do not engage: If you suspect the call is from a scammer, it's best to hang up immediately.
- Do not provide personal data: Never share sensitive personal details over the phone, especially if you are not confident in the caller's legitimacy.
- Block the number: Use your phone's blocking feature to prevent any future attempts from this specific number.
- Report the number: Consider reporting the number to the appropriate authorities to help protect others from potential scams.
